Breakfast Bagel Sandwich (The Ultimate Guide)

By Emily

On January 10, 2026

A delicious homemade breakfast sandwich on a toasted bagel, packed with egg, bacon, and melted cheese, shown from an enticing angle.

Cuisine

American

Prep time

5 minutes

Cooking time

10 minutes

Total time

15 minutes

Servings

1 sandwich

There’s something uniquely satisfying about a warm, toasty Breakfast Bagel Sandwich to kickstart your day. It’s the perfect combination of textures and flavors—a chewy, toasted bagel loaded with savory bacon, a perfectly cooked egg, and a glorious layer of melted cheese. Forget the coffee shop rush; this guide will show you how to craft the ultimate breakfast sandwich right in your own kitchen. It’s simpler than you think and infinitely more delicious.

A mouth-watering, fully loaded breakfast bagel with perfectly melted cheese dripping over the side of a fluffy egg and crispy bacon.
Getting the core components right is the key to breakfast perfection.

Why You’ll Love This Breakfast Bagel Sandwich Recipe

This isn’t just any breakfast recipe; it’s a blueprint for morning perfection. It’s incredibly fast, coming together in under 15 minutes, making it ideal for busy weekdays. Plus, it’s completely customizable. Whether you’re a fan of classic bacon, egg, and cheese or want to experiment with different proteins and veggies, this recipe is your canvas. It’s a hearty, protein-packed meal that will keep you full and focused all morning long.

The Core Components of a Perfect Sandwich

The magic of a great Breakfast Bagel Sandwich lies in its components. Each element plays a crucial role, and getting them right is key to achieving breakfast nirvana.

Choosing the Best Bagel

The foundation of your sandwich is, of course, the bagel. While any kind will do, a classic Plain, Everything, or Sesame bagel provides a savory base that complements the other ingredients perfectly. The key is to choose a bagel that is fresh and has a good chew. Toasting it is non-negotiable—it creates a sturdy base that prevents sogginess and adds a delightful crunch.

The Perfect Egg

How you cook your egg can change the entire experience. For a classic sandwich, a fried egg with a slightly runny yolk is fantastic. If you prefer something neater, cook the egg in a ring mold to create a perfectly round patty that fits the bagel. You can also make a simple folded omelet or use scrambled eggs. For a different take on breakfast eggs, check out this classic deviled eggs recipe.

Selecting Your Cheese

The cheese is the glue that holds everything together. American cheese is the undisputed champion for its incredible meltiness and classic salty flavor. A sharp cheddar adds a more robust taste, while provolone offers a milder, creamier melt. For a touch of spice, try pepper jack. The trick is to add the cheese to the egg in the pan right at the end of cooking to get a perfect melt.

Meat Variations

Crispy, savory bacon is the traditional choice, but don’t stop there. Breakfast sausage patties, sliced ham, or Canadian bacon are all excellent options. For a lighter alternative, turkey bacon or a vegetarian sausage patty works wonderfully. The key is to cook your chosen protein until it’s perfectly browned and delicious.

A delicious homemade breakfast sandwich on a toasted bagel, packed with egg, bacon, and melted cheese, shown from an enticing angle.
The perfect combination of textures and flavors in every bite.

How to Make the Ultimate Breakfast Bagel Sandwich (Step-by-Step)

Ready to build the best breakfast of your life? Follow these simple steps.

  1. Prepare Your Ingredients: Start by cooking your bacon or sausage until it’s done to your liking. Set it aside on a paper towel-lined plate. Slice your bagel in half.
  2. Toast the Bagel: Lightly butter the cut sides of the bagel and toast them in a skillet over medium heat until golden brown and crispy. You can also use a toaster.
  3. Cook the Egg: In the same skillet, crack an egg and cook it to your preference (fried, scrambled, or in a ring mold). Season with salt and pepper.
  4. Melt the Cheese: Just before the egg is finished cooking, place a slice of your chosen cheese on top and let it melt for about 30 seconds.
  5. Assemble Your Sandwich: Spread your favorite condiment on the toasted bagel (a little butter or cream cheese is great). Place the cheesy egg on the bottom half, top with your cooked bacon, and finish with the top half of the bagel. Serve immediately!

Customization Ideas & Fun Variations

The beauty of the Breakfast Bagel Sandwich is its versatility. Think of this recipe as a starting point.

  • The Veggie-Lover: Add sliced avocado, fresh tomato, and a handful of spinach for a fresh, vibrant twist.
  • The Spicy Southwest: Use a jalapeño cheddar bagel, add a slice of pepper jack cheese, and top with a dollop of salsa or a few slices of pickled jalapeño.
  • The Sweet & Savory: Try a sausage patty on a cinnamon raisin bagel with a slice of sharp cheddar for a delicious sweet and salty combination. It sounds unusual, but the flavors are incredible, much like in these cheesy breakfast rolls.
  • The Ultimate Protein Stack: Can’t decide between bacon and sausage? Use both! For a truly hearty meal, this reminds us of a breakfast version of our bacon cheeseburger rice stack.

Pro-Tips for a Flawless Finish

Want to elevate your sandwich from great to unforgettable? Here are a few pro-tips.

  • Toast Both Sides: For extra crunch and stability, toast both the inside and outside of your bagel.
  • Don’t Overcook the Egg: For the best texture, aim for a slightly soft yolk that creates a delicious sauce when you bite into it.
  • Wrap it Up: If you’re taking it to go, wrap the sandwich tightly in foil. This will keep it warm and prevent it from getting soggy.

Make-Ahead and Storage Instructions

You can easily prepare these sandwiches for a quick grab-and-go breakfast. Fully assemble the sandwiches, but let them cool completely before wrapping each one individually in plastic wrap or foil. Store them in the refrigerator for up to 3 days or in the freezer for up to 2 months. To reheat, unwrap the sandwich, wrap it in a paper towel, and microwave for 1-2 minutes or until heated through. You can also reheat it in a toaster oven for a crispier finish.

Frequently Asked Questions

Yes! Assemble the sandwiches completely, allow them to cool, then wrap each one tightly in foil or plastic wrap. They can be stored in the fridge for up to 3 days or frozen for up to 2 months. Reheat in the microwave or a toaster oven.

For a classic breakfast sandwich, a simple fried egg is perfect. You can also make a small, folded omelet or use a round egg mold in your skillet to create a patty that fits the bagel perfectly. Scrambled eggs work well too, just be sure not to overfill the sandwich.

The best way to prevent a soggy sandwich is to toast the bagel well. This creates a barrier that stops moisture from the fillings from soaking into the bread. Also, apply condiments like cream cheese or butter before adding hot ingredients.

American cheese is the classic choice because it melts perfectly into a creamy, savory layer. Sharp cheddar is another excellent option for a stronger flavor, while provolone and pepper jack also work wonderfully.

A sturdy, fresh bagel is best. Classic options like Plain, Everything, Sesame, or Poppy Seed provide a great savory base that complements the fillings without overpowering them.

The Best Breakfast Bagel Sandwich Recipe

A delicious homemade breakfast sandwich on a toasted bagel, packed with egg, bacon, and melted cheese, shown from an enticing angle.

Breakfast Bagel Sandwich (The Ultimate Guide)

The ultimate Breakfast Bagel Sandwich recipe to transform your mornings. This guide shows you how to make a perfectly toasted, cheesy, and satisfying sandwich with bacon, egg, and cheese in under 15 minutes. It's customizable and perfect for a quick breakfast.
Prep Time 5 minutes
Cook Time 10 minutes
Total Time 15 minutes
Servings: 1 sandwich
Course: Breakfast, Brunch
Cuisine: American
Calories: 520

Ingredients
  

  • 1 Bagel Plain, Everything, or Sesame recommended
  • 1 large Egg
  • 2 slices Bacon or 1 sausage patty
  • 1 slice American Cheese or cheddar
  • 1 tablespoon Butter for toasting
  • Salt and pepper to taste

Equipment

  • 1 Skillet
  • 1 Spatula

Instructions
 

  1. In a medium skillet, cook bacon slices over medium heat until crispy. Remove from skillet and set aside on a paper towel-lined plate.
  2. Slice the bagel in half. Spread butter on the cut sides. Place cut-side down in the skillet and toast for 1-2 minutes until golden brown and crisp.
  3. Crack the egg into the hot skillet. Cook to your desired doneness (e.g., fried with a runny yolk). Season with salt and pepper.
  4. When the egg is almost done, place the slice of cheese on top to melt for about 30 seconds.
  5. Place the cheesy egg on the bottom half of the toasted bagel. Top with the crispy bacon slices, and place the top half of the bagel on to complete the sandwich. Serve immediately.

Notes

To avoid a soggy sandwich, make sure to toast the bagel well.
For perfect melting, add the cheese to the egg while it's still in the hot pan.

Share Your Creation!

We know you’ll love this easy and delicious Breakfast Bagel Sandwich recipe! If you make it, we’d love to see it. Share a photo on Pinterest and tell us your favorite customizations in the comments below!

A perfectly assembled Breakfast Bagel Sandwich with crispy bacon, a fried egg, and melted cheese on a toasted everything bagel, ready to be eaten.
Your morning just got a major upgrade. Get the recipe for this ultimate Breakfast Bagel Sandwich!

You might also like these recipes

Leave a Comment

Recipe Rating